Dispute relates to the quantity of carb-liquor consumed captively in the manufacture of ammonium sulphate and the duty has been confirmed by denying the benefit of Notification No. 217/86-C.E. as the final product is exempted. 3. The process of coming into existence of the said `carb-liquor', as detailed by the appellant in their written note is as under :- Process adopted 8.1 In the top tower, called the secondary carbonation tower, liquid ammonia is absorbed in condensate water to obtain ammoniated liquor. This is then pumped to the primary carbonation tower where carbon di-oxide is introduced. 8.2 Inside this carbonation tower, on account of reaction of ammonium with carbon di-oxide, a liquor consisting of free ammonia, free carbon di-oxide, ammonium bi-carbonate, ammonium carbonate, all in water is formed. The process is carried out at a pressure of 20 p.s.i. 8.3 For case of convenience, the Sindri plant has given the nomenclature "carb-liquor" to the mixture remai....

....d dictionaries, he submitted as follows :- "14.1 Encyclopedia of Chemical Technology by Kirk-Othmer reads as under : Ammonium Carbonate Normal ammonium carbonate [506-87-6] (NH4)2 CO3, can be prepared by passing gaseous carbon dioxide into aqueous ammonia solution in a column or similar absorption apparatus and causing the vapours (ammonia, carbon dioxide and water) to distil. A solid crystalline mass condenses. ......... 14.2 It is seen from the above extract that vapours are distilled. This is the post-reaction operation necessary as per the technical book. Further, the ammonium carbonate is a solid crystalline mass and emerges by condensation during distillation. 15 Hawley's Condensed Chemical Dictionary indicates the derivation of ammonium carbonate as "ammonium salts heated with calcium carbonate". The method of purification is indicated as "sublimation". (Sublimation is the method by which vapours straightaway condense into solid form without going through the intermediate stage of liquid state). 16 Even the HSN Explanatory Notes under Heading 28.36 state that commercial ammonium carbonate included in the Heading occurs in a white crystal....

....e submitted that the duty has been rightly demanded on the carb-liquor; which has been consumed captively, by denying the benefit of Notification No. 217/86-C.E., as the final product ammonium sulphate was exempt. 8. As regards limitation, ld. Counsel reiterated the reasoning adopted by the Commissioner in his impugned order. He submitted that the appellants have, while declared the production and captive consumption of carb-liquor in the manufacture of ammonium bi-carbonate, a dutiable product, they have suppressed the fact that a substantial quantity of the same is being used by them captively in the manufacture of exempted ammonium sulphate. Accordingly, he submits that the extended period has been rightly invoked by the Commissioner. He also justified imposition of penalty. 9. We have given our careful consideration to the submissions made by both the sides. Following legal issues arise out of the present appeal for our consideration. (a) Whether `carb-liquor' is marketable and hence, excisable; (b) Whether the demand is barred by limitation; (c) and whether the appellants are liable to penalty. 10. As regards the first point, the....

The Court also observed that marketability of article does not depend upon the number of purchases nor is the market confined to the territorial limits of this country. Applying the above principles laid down by the Supreme Court on the evolution of the concept of marketability based on earlier Apex Court's decisions, it is clear that even one transaction of sale and purchase is sufficient to establish marketability. The evidence of actual sale of carb-liquor on the record is sufficient to demolish the apppellant's case on the point of marketability. Accodingly, we hold that the `carb-liquor' is excisable to duty under Tariff Heading 2836.90 of CETA, 1985. 11. However, we find that the appellant has a strong case on limitation. The show cause notice has been admittedly raised after the normal period of limitation of six months.
